3 WLAN Mode
3.9 Spectral Flatness Measurement
Index n Results Returned
2 Return float values which stand for the energy deviations of each spectral lines. The
exact number of values refers to section 2.2, Measurement Algorithm.
3 Return Spectral Flatness results of each section summary data for spectral flatness
results of each section:
1.
Max Subcarrier Flatness Value (dB) in section 1 a floating point number in dB.
2.
Max Subcarrier Flatness Value to Upper Limit 1 (dB) a floating point number in
dB.
3.
Max Subcarrier Flatness Index for section 1 an integer number
4.
Min Subcarrier Flatness Value (dB) in section 1 a floating point number in dB.
5.
Min Subcarrier Flatness Value to Lower Limit 1 (dB) a floating point number in
dB.
6.
Min Subcarrier Flatness Index for section 1 an integer number
7.
Max Subcarrier Flatness Value (dB) in section 2 a floating point number in dB.
8.
Max Subcarrier Flatness Value to Upper Limit 2 (dB) a floating point number in
dB.
9.
Max Subcarrier Flatness Index for section 2 an integer number
10.
Min Subcarrier Flatness Value (dB) in section 2 a floating point number in dB.
11.
Min Subcarrier Flatness Value to Lower Limit 2 (dB) a floating point number in
dB.
12.
Min Subcarrier Flatness Index for section 2 an integer number
